Python 3 – 比较操作符示例
在Python 3中,比较操作符用于判断两个变量或值之间的关系。Python 3中的比较运算符有:
==
等于!=
不等于>
大于<
小于>=
大于等于<=
小于等于
字符串比较
首先,我们来看一个比较字符串的例子。
a = "hello"
b = "world"
if a == b:
print("a is equal to b")
else:
print("a is not equal to b")
输出结果为:
a is not equal to b
可以看到,由于”a”和”b”不是相同的字符串,因此它们的值不相等。
接下来,我们来看另一个字符串比较的例子。这个例子将演示如何使用大于和小于操作符来比较字符串。
a = "apple"
b = "banana"
if a < b:
print("a is less than b")
else:
print("a is greater than or equal to b")
输出结果为:
a is less than b
可以看到,由于”apple”在字母表中出现在”banana”之前,因此它比”banana”小。
数值比较
下面,我们来看一个比较数字的例子。
a = 5
b = 7
if a == b:
print("a is equal to b")
else:
print("a is not equal to b")
输出结果为:
a is not equal to b
由于”a”和”b”不是相同的数字,因此它们的值不相等。
接下来,我们来看另一个数字比较的例子。这个例子将演示如何使用大于和小于操作符来比较数字。
a = 10
b = 5
if a > b:
print("a is greater than b")
else:
print("a is less than or equal to b")
输出结果为:
a is greater than b
由于”a”的值比”b”大,因此它比”b”大。
列表比较
最后,我们来看一个比较列表的例子。
list1 = [1,2,3]
list2 = [4,5,6]
if list1 == list2:
print("list1 is equal to list2")
else:
print("list1 is not equal to list2")
输出结果为:
list1 is not equal to list2
由于”list1″和”list2″不是相同的列表,因此它们的值不相等。
结论
Python 3中的比较操作符可以用于比较不同类型的变量和值之间的关系。无论您是比较两个字符串、两个数字还是两个列表,都可以使用Python 3中的比较操作符来判断它们之间的关系。